Change Notice: New MPAPS format; editorial changes. 1.0 APPLICATION This specification shall be applied to mounting bolts used for attaching seat belt assemblies in vehicles covered by Federal Motor Vehicle Safety Standard (FMVSS) 209. 2.0 SCOPE This sp
5、ecification covers identification, material, mechanical properties, heat treatment, plating, quality requirements, and also covers the quality control and certification procedures required to process the bolts. 2.1 Restricted Chemical Substances Effective JANUARY 1, 2007, all product supplied to the
6、 requirements of this specification must comply with the requirements of MPAPS B-50. 3.0 REFERENCE DOCUMENTS Unless otherwise specified, the latest issue of all referenced standards shall apply. The following Specifications, Standards, and Regulations are referenced in this specification. Quality Sy
7、stem Standard ISO 9001 or TS-16949 SAE J1199 CFR Title 29, Part 1910 SAE J121 NAVISTAR Manufacturing Standard MS-D-13 SAE J123 CFR Title 571, Part 209 (FMVSS 209) SAE J429 NAVISTAR MPAPS B-50 NAVISTAR MPAPS G-20 SAE J140 4.0 GENERAL REQUIREMENTS 4.1 Design Practice Metric M12x1.75 bolts shall be cho
8、sen over the 7/16-20 UNF, and -13 UNC inch fasteners for new design whenever possible. AUGUST 2014 Page 2 of 5 4.2 Fastener Identification All mounting bolts used for attaching seat belt assemblies in vehicles covered by this specification shall be identified by a bolt manufacturers identification s
10、ymbol. The manufacturers symbol should preferably be in the center of the head. The symbol must not exceed 0.4mm (0.016 inch) in height, nor be of length greater than 33% of the dimensions across flats. 4.3 Material and Hardenability Material shall be any steel with minimum as-quenched Rockwell hard
11、ness of 40 HRC at the center of the cross-section, one diameter from the threaded end of the bolt, unless otherwise specified. Parts shall be oil quenched. Quenching media other than oil may be used upon agreement between the supplier and Navistar Inc. 4.4 Heat Treatment Bolts shall be hardened, oil
12、 quenched, and tempered to the specified mechanical properties. The surface carbon content of the bolts shall be maintained at no higher than 0.1% over that of the base metal. Decarburization shall meet the limits for Class B per SAE J121. 4.4.1 Hardness: determined by testing procedure SAE J429 7/1
13、6-20 UNF and 1/2 -13 UNC bolts: Rockwell 28-34 HRC. M12x1.75 bolts: Rockwell 33-39 HRC 4.4.2 Microstructure The bolts shall have quenched microstructure of 90% minimum martensite. 4.5 Mechanical Properties The mechanical properties of this specification have been established to provide a bolt which
14、will be suitable for the attachment of two seat belt assemblies. Bolts shall have a minimum static strength of 40.0 kN (9,000 lbf) when tested with the load applied at 45 to the axis of the bolt as required in the FMVSS 209. In the event of a referee decision regarding the acceptance of a lot of the
15、se bolts, the minimum static load at 45 shall take precedence over other mechanical properties. 4.5.1 Static Load: The static load test required in Federal regulations shall be performed using the procedures and fixtures shown in SAE J140 to simulate the loading applied in service with each style of
16、 bolt. 4.5.2 Ultimate Tensile Strength: determined by 6 wedge test procedure per SAE J429: 7/16-20 UNF and 1/2 -13 UNC bolts: 917 MPa (133 ksi) minimum. M12 x1.75 bolts: 1040 MPa (150 ksi) minimum. . Tensile Load Required, min of Two Typical Bolts Size kN Lbf 7/16-20 UNF 70.4 15,800 1/2 -13 UNC 84.1

18、ility. 2014 by Navistar, Inc. AUGUST 2014 Page 3 of 5 4.5.3 Proof Stress: determined by proof test procedure (SAE J429): 7/16-20 UNF and 1/2 -13 UNC bolts: 724 MPa (105 ksi) minimum. M12x1.75 bolts: 830 MPa (120 ksi) minimum Proof Load Required, min of Two Typical Bolts Size kN Lbf 7/16-20 UNF 55.6
19、12,500 1/2 -13 UNC 66.3 14,900 M12 x 1.75 70.0 15,700 4.6 Plating Bolts covered by this specification shall be coated/plated with a suitable corrosion resistant coating as specified on the part drawing for the given bolt part number. If no coating is specified, then the requirement shall be Zinc pla
20、ting, Class 8F, per MPAPS G-20. 5.0 QUALITY 5.1 Plating Plating must be adherent, dense, and free of defects that will affect the appearance or long range protective value of the coating. 5.2 Surface Discontinuities Cracks, seams, bursts, voids, laps, folds, tool marks, nicks, and gouges are to meet
21、 the SAE Recommended Practice on Surface Discontinuities on General Application Bolts and Screws for Automotive Applications, SAE J123. 5.3 Sub-Contracted Operations The prime supplier is responsible for operations performed by sub-contractors outside the suppliers plant. All requirements of this sp
22、ecification apply to the sub-contractor. Qualification of a supplier by NAVISTAR is based on circumstances prevailing at the time of qualification, including sub-contractors. The prime supplier will notify the Quality Control Manager of the affected NAVISTAR Plant regarding changes or additions rela
23、ting to sub-contractors. New sub-contractors will be qualified by NAVISTAR. 6.0 QUALIFICATION Engineering qualification of sources is required in advance of production shipments. Pre-production samples, accompanied by a certified laboratory report-indicating conformance to all requirements of this s
24、pecification, shall be submitted to Fastener Engineering for testing and approval prior to shipment of production parts. 7.0 SOURCE APPROVAL AND QUALITY CONTROL 7.1 Supplier Requirements All suppliers to NAVISTAR are required to be registered to ISO 9001 Quality System Requirements. 31、the using NAVISTAR plant may determine testing and reporting requirements on specific products. 8.0 SHIPPING AND HANDLING Bolts are to be shipped in containers labeled as “Critical Safety Component - MPAPS F-1042“ in letters having a height of at least 1 inch. The following additional information wi
32、ll appear on the exterior of each shipping container: purchase order, part number, lot number, and quantity. Containers shall be so marked at the time of sealing. Properly marked containers shall constitute certification that all parts included have been properly processed to MPAPS F-1042 8.1 Lot De
33、finition A lot is defined as a homogenous quantity of parts fabricated from a single mill heat of steel and processed continuously through all operations including packaging in the shipping container. 8.2 Lot Identification The supplier shall assign a code in a sequential manner to each lot at the t
34、ime the steel to be used is selected. This lot code shall accompany the parts through each stage of the processing and be marked on the shipping container as part of the certification procedure. A distinctive tag or stamped code shall be used to identify the lot through all operations. 8.3 Lot Contr
35、ol Lots shall be processed and controlled separately so as to ensure that all the parts in the lot are traceable. Lots shall not be mixed in shipping containers. Records of lot codes cross-referenced to mill heat numbers for the steel will be maintained by the supplier. NUMBER: MPAPS F-1042 TITLE: M
